Runbook — Marrowgate account recovery, fd-leak investigation. If the on-call investigator is locked out of the descriptor-tracing host during the leak hunt, do not reprovision the account; this destroys open-handle state. Instead, restore the session through the sealed recovery console and re-attach the tracer. Security reviewers auditing this flow should note that the console authenticates with the recovery passphrase recorded below.

vault phrase of kaduf-baweg = norael-julox-raleth-wenok-eliir-ulamir-ulair-norwyn-rusion

# Service Accounts: String Extraction

The `extract-i18n` script pulls translatable strings from all Bramblewick repos and pushes them to the Glossa service. It runs under the `i18n-extractor` service account. Do not run it under your personal account; Glossa rate-limits individual users aggressively. The account has write access to the staging catalog only. Set the token in your shell before invoking the script. The current staging token is below.

API key for kahap-kafog: zpat15_6qzxZ7YR8aDwjmp

Handover note — for Priya, office manager. The Ferrowave prototype units (3 boards, 1 enclosure) are boxed and labelled on my desk, ready for collection by Quillbrook Couriers tomorrow morning. Destination is the Ashenvale Test Lab, attention of their intake desk. Paperwork is in the grey folder; customs form not needed, it's domestic. Please keep the boxes in the locked cabinet overnight. Since the boards are pre-release, the lab asked that the courier be told the following confirmation phrase on pickup:

dispatch memo: the holius casvan courier leaves the ralir kasion rusdor oliion fraeth lammir julox belys ledger at gate 3561 under passcode 522203